In response to the requirements of diversified joint operational patterns and agile utilization of airspace resources,a design of a joint airspace supervisory system is proposed.The capability features,the technical architecture model and the function classification are systematically introduced,and key technological aspects are also studied,such as real-time airspace data processing,dynamic airspace surveillance and airspace regulatory decision-making.With the focus on the critical technologies of the system and the measures,feasible solutions are proposed that effectively address the prominent problem of the lack of scientific and efficient technological means in current airspace supervision,providing a foundational and systematic model and technical guidance for the comprehensive,all-domain,and continuous airspace resource management mechanism and pointing out the developing direction of building the airspace supervisory system of the joint operations.
